@import url("https://fonts.googleapis.com/css2?family=EB+Garamond:wght@400;500&display=swap");@font-face{font-family:"DINOT";src:url("../fonts/dinot/dinot.eot?") format("eot"),url("../fonts/dinot/dinot.woff2") format("woff2"),url("../fonts/dinot/dinot.woff") format("woff")}@font-face{font-family:'icomoon';src:url("../fonts/icomoon.eot?aji3hw");src:url("../fonts/icomoon.eot?aji3hw#iefix") format("embedded-opentype"),url("../fonts/icomoon.ttf?aji3hw") format("truetype"),url("../fonts/icomoon.woff?aji3hw") format("woff"),url("../fonts/icomoon.svg?aji3hw#icomoon") format("svg");font-weight:normal;font-style:normal}[class^="icon-"],[class*=" icon-"]{font-family:'icomoon' !important;speak:none;font-style:normal;font-weight:normal;font-variant:normal;text-transform:none;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.icon-handshake:before{content:"\e901";color:#4b4b4b}.icon-myhome:before{content:"\e902";color:#4b4b4b}.icon-shovel:before{content:"\e903";color:#4b4b4b}.icon-fountainpen:before{content:"\e904";color:#4b4b4b}.icon-note:before{content:"\e905";color:#4b4b4b}.icon-scale:before{content:"\e906";color:#4b4b4b}.icon-balloon:before{content:"\e907";color:#4b4b4b}.icon-smartphone:before{content:"\e908";color:#4b4b4b}.icon-arrow:before{content:"\e909"}.icon-about:before{content:"\e90a"}.icon-recruit:before{content:"\e90b"}.icon-staff:before{content:"\e90c"}.icon-question:before{content:"\e90d"}.icon-mail:before{content:"\e90e"}.icon-tel:before{content:"\e90f"}img{vertical-align:bottom}.pageHead{background:url('../img/riverturf/bg-heading2.png?1640151313') no-repeat 0 0;-moz-background-size:cover;-o-background-size:cover;-webkit-background-size:cover;background-size:cover}@media print, screen and (max-width: 991px){.list li{max-width:500px;margin:0 auto 15px;float:none}.list li:last-child{margin-bottom:0}}.list li img{width:100%}#riverturf{padding-bottom:0}#riverturf>.section{padding-top:20px}@media print, screen and (max-width: 991px){#riverturf>.section{padding-top:0;margin-bottom:20px}}#riverturf>.section h3{color:#2A6A0E;font-weight:600;font-size:2.5rem}#riverturf>.section h3 img{height:100px;float:left;margin-right:30px;margin-bottom:40px}#riverturf>.section h3 p{padding-top:20px}@media print, screen and (max-width: 991px){#riverturf>.section h3{font-size:2.2rem}#riverturf>.section h3 img{height:60px}#riverturf>.section h3 p{padding-top:0}}@media print, screen and (max-width: 767px){#riverturf>.section h3{margin-bottom:20px;font-size:2rem}#riverturf>.section h3 img{height:50px;float:none;margin-right:0;margin-bottom:10px}}#riverturf>.section h4{line-height:1;font-weight:600;padding:60px 0 50px;font-size:3rem;color:#000}@media print, screen and (max-width: 991px){#riverturf>.section h4{padding:40px 0 30px;font-size:2.3rem}}@media print, screen and (max-width: 767px){#riverturf>.section h4{padding:30px 0 20px;font-size:2rem}}#riverturf>.section .leadImg{margin-bottom:45px}@media print, screen and (max-width: 767px){#riverturf>.section .leadImg{margin-bottom:20px}}#riverturf>.section .read{font-size:1.7rem;font-weight:600;margin-bottom:20px}@media print, screen and (max-width: 991px){#riverturf>.section .read{font-size:1.5rem}}@media print, screen and (max-width: 767px){#riverturf>.section .read{margin-bottom:10px}}#riverturf>.section .read span{font-size:2.8rem;display:block;color:#2A6A0E;margin-bottom:10px}@media print, screen and (max-width: 991px){#riverturf>.section .read span{font-size:2.0rem}}@media print, screen and (max-width: 767px){#riverturf>.section .read span{font-size:1.7rem}}#riverturf>.section .pointList .pointHead{width:65px;float:left}@media print, screen and (max-width: 767px){#riverturf>.section .pointList .pointHead{width:50px}}#riverturf>.section .pointList .pointPhoto{width:250px;float:left;margin-left:30px;margin-right:30px}@media print, screen and (max-width: 991px){#riverturf>.section .pointList .pointPhoto{width:180px;margin-right:20px}}@media print, screen and (max-width: 767px){#riverturf>.section .pointList .pointPhoto{width:140px;margin-left:15px}}#riverturf>.section .pointList dl{overflow:hidden;margin-left:10px;margin-bottom:50px}@media print, screen and (max-width: 991px){#riverturf>.section .pointList dl{margin-bottom:30px}}@media print, screen and (max-width: 767px){#riverturf>.section .pointList dl{clear:both}}#riverturf>.section .pointList dl dt{color:#2A6A0E;font-weight:600;padding-top:10px;padding-bottom:10px;font-size:2rem}@media print, screen and (max-width: 991px){#riverturf>.section .pointList dl dt{font-size:1.8rem}}@media print, screen and (max-width: 991px){#riverturf>.section .pointList dl dt{font-size:1.7rem}}#riverturf>.section .pointList dl dd{font-size:1.6rem;line-height:1.6}#riverturf .example .ttl{background-color:#2A6A0E;color:#fff;font-weight:600;margin-bottom:0;padding:27px 0 25px;line-height:1;font-size:3.7rem}@media print, screen and (max-width: 991px){#riverturf .example .ttl{font-size:3rem}}@media print, screen and (max-width: 767px){#riverturf .example .ttl{padding:17px 0 15px;font-size:2.5rem}}#riverturf .example .mateSlider li{width:56% !important;height:auto !important}#riverturf .collection h4{color:#BF3019;text-align:center;font-weight:600;font-size:3.7rem;padding:100px 0 25px}@media print, screen and (max-width: 991px){#riverturf .collection h4{font-size:3rem;padding:70px 0 25px}}@media print, screen and (max-width: 767px){#riverturf .collection h4{font-size:2.5rem;padding:40px 0 0}}#riverturf .collection .list{padding:60px 0}@media print, screen and (max-width: 991px){#riverturf .collection .list{padding:40px 0}}@media print, screen and (max-width: 767px){#riverturf .collection .list{padding:30px 0}}#riverturf .collection .list.orangeBg{background-color:#FFF0ED}#riverturf .collection .pattern{width:94px;float:left}@media print, screen and (max-width: 767px){#riverturf .collection .pattern{width:70px}}#riverturf .collection dl{margin-left:125px}#riverturf .collection dl dt{margin-bottom:15px;font-size:1.8rem}#riverturf .collection dl dt span{display:block;font-weight:600;font-size:2.3rem}#riverturf .collection dl dd{line-height:1.63}@media print, screen and (max-width: 991px){#riverturf .collection dl{min-height:150px}}@media print, screen and (max-width: 767px){#riverturf .collection dl{min-height:125px;margin-left:85px}#riverturf .collection dl dt{font-size:1.7rem}#riverturf .collection dl dt span{font-size:2rem}}
